Vinh Tuy 2 bridge construction project started construction in January 2021 and is expected to be completed in the third quarter of 2023 with a total investment of more than 2,500 billion VND.
Accordingly, the project will build a bridge parallel to the current Vinh Tuy bridge downstream and with a similar shape.
Vinh Tuy Bridge phase 2 has a total length and path of more than 3.4 km, a cross section of 19.25m (4 lanes), a static height of 11m.
In the early days of April 2022, package 1 of the main bridge over the river, workers continued to construct the T22 pier. A variety of construction materials and machinery are gathered. The main bridge piers have risen to the surface, parallel to Vinh Tuy 1 bridge.
This is the most complicated item of the Vinh Tuy 2 bridge project, including the construction of 7 pillars and 6 main spans in the middle of the river.
Due to the underwater construction, the construction process also encountered many difficulties, especially the bridge piers crossing the Red River were being constructed under the river bed 12m deep, the water flowing very fast.
To overcome, the contractors had to use large wall pipes to drive into the river bed, then spray concrete inside to pour bored piles.
In the bidding packages from No. 2 to No. 5 to construct the viaduct on the Long Bien side, the contractors have completed the pier body and are constructing the structure on the bridge.
After more than 1 year of construction, Vinh Tuy 2 bridge has gradually taken shape.
This is one of the key traffic works of Hanoi, Vinh Tuy bridge phase 2, after completion and put into use, will increase the traffic capacity between the two banks of the Red River.
After the completion of phase 2, Vinh Tuy bridge will be the bridge with the largest cross-sectional width in Hanoi with 8 car lanes (40m), ensuring the traffic capacity for Ring Road 2, completing the lower road. low and high road.
At the same time, it will connect with the elevated Ring Road 2, which will form a complete traffic axis from the center of Hanoi to the northern and northeastern areas of the city.
